Same order dated February 15, 2001 passed by the Central Administrative Tribunal allowing O.A.No.2017/1999 filed by respondent Shiv Kumar Gupta in both the writ petitions has been assailed by the Union of India and 3 out of 9 private respondents impleaded by him in the original application. 2013:DHC:286-DB

2. None appears for the 3 private respondents in the original application who are the writ petitioners in W.P.(C) No.4175/2002, the said writ petition is accordingly dismissed in default.

3. Having heard learned counsel for the Union of India and Shiv Kumar Gupta who appears in person, since we agree with the view taken by the Tribunal, we simply bring out one manifest absurdity in the stand taken by the department vis-à-vis Shiv Kumar Sharma.

4. The issue pertains to the date with effect wherefrom seniority would be reckoned of those who join service under Defence Research Development Organization (DRDO) on deputation basis but are subsequently absorbed. Highlighting that the applicable Recruitment Rules permit induction in various posts in DRDO by deputation and that a power exists in the Rules to relax the same, we simply highlight that Shiv Kumar Gupta as also the 3 writ petitioners of W.P.(C) No.4175/2002 join against different posts in DRDO on deputation basis and were subsequently permanently absorbed to the post they had joined on different dates. Whereas K.Subramanian, Ajay Singh and D.Venkateswarlu were accorded seniority w.e.f. the date they joined as deputationists, Shiv Kumar Gupta was accorded benefit of seniority w.e.f. the date he was permanently absorbed, and qua him the stand of the Union of India and DRDO is that since he was working at a post at a lower pay scale in the parent department and joined under DRDO as a deputationist at a higher pay scale, upon absorption, he was rightly accorded seniority w.e.f. the date of absorption.

5. But what do we find? Put in a tabular form, as under:-

7. Thus both writ petitions are dismissed but without any order as to costs.
